Iran interested in peace and security: Sweden's FM

16 September 2009 [10:23] - TODAY.AZ
Iran is interested in peace and security in the region, and the West is ready to hold a dialogue with Tehran, Swedish Foreign Minister Carl Bild, who is chairing the EU, said.
"Iran is interested to talk on world peace, global security and Iran in the world, so we will talk about the world and Iran in the world," the minister said.

Brussels hosts the meeting of foreign ministers of the EU countries on Sept.15-16. The Iranian nuclear program is among the main topics of discussion.

The U.S. and other Western countries accuse Iran of developing nuclear weapons under the guise of peaceful nuclear energy program. Tehran rejects these accusations, claiming that its nuclear program is aimed at meeting the country's electricity needs.

The UN Security Council adopted five resolutions, three of which are on the imposition of sanctions against Iran, requiring it to halt uranium enrichment, and two resolutions contain the warning.
